Pokémon Personality Test is a Trainer card from the Neo Destiny set, released in February 2002. It belongs to the Neo series and carries an Uncommon rarity. The card is designed by artist Tomokazu Komiya and features a Trainer supertype. Its rules involve a guessing game where a player places an Evolution card face down, prompting their opponent to guess if it is a Pokémon with Light in its name, a Pokémon with Dark in its name, or neither. The card’s interaction determines the outcome: if the guess is correct, the opponent draws three cards, while an incorrect guess rewards the player with three cards. The card is returned to the player’s hand regardless of the result. The card’s thematic focus revolves around testing opponents’ knowledge of Pokémon naming conventions. It serves as a unique gameplay mechanic within the Neo Destiny expansion.
